What are the three fundamental states of matter?

Explanation:
Matter exists in three common forms because of how particles are arranged and move: in a solid, particles are tightly packed and vibrate in place, giving a definite shape and volume; in a liquid, particles are looser, so they flow and take the shape of their container while keeping a definite volume; in a gas, particles are far apart and move freely, so they fill the space and take both the shape and volume of their container. The choice that lists solids, liquids, and gases aligns with these everyday states. Plasma is also a state of matter at high energy, and Bose-Einstein condensate is a special quantum state at very low temperatures, but they aren’t the three basic states usually taught at this level.
